Pursuant to the Wisconsin Open Records Act, I hereby request the following records:

1) Beginning of the year aggregate Dropout Early Warning System (DEWS) data for each Wisconsin district and charter school detailing the risk scores—high, medium, and low—assigned to students, broken down by student race/ethnicity and year from 2012 through 2021. The data should be broken down as follows: district name, academic year, number of students who are Black and assigned a high risk score, number of students who are Black and assigned a medium risk score, number of students who are Black and assigned a low risk score, number of students who are White and assigned a high risk score, number of students who are White and assigned a medium risk score, number of students who are White and assigned a low risk score, and so on for each race/ethnicity that the system tracks. If the data must also be broken down by grade level I will accept that, but it is not necessary.

2) Beginning of the year aggregate College and Career Readiness Early Warning System (CCREWS) data for each Wisconsin district and charter school detailing the risk scores—high, medium, and low—assigned to students, broken down by student race/ethnicity and year from 2012 through 2021. The data should be broken down as follows: district name, academic year, number of students who are Black and assigned a high risk score, number of students who are Black and assigned a medium risk score, number of students who are Black and assigned a low risk score, number of students who are White and assigned a high risk score, number of students who are White and assigned a medium risk score, number of students who are White and assigned a low risk score, and so on for each race/ethnicity that the system tracks. If the data must also be broken down by grade level I will accept that, but it is not necessary.

Please note that I am not requesting identifiable student information, but rather aggregate data. I understand that certain data fields may need to be redacted if the number of students is too low (i.e., if there is only one Black student assigned a moderate risk score in a particular district).

DPI provides this data to districts annually and, as documented in this presentation (https://cdn.ymaws.com/www.wasda.org/resource/resmgr/Data_Summit_2016/WISEdash-DEWSData.pdf), the data can be deidentified to exclude student names.
